Intel

Core 2 Duo SU9400

The Core 2 Duo SU9400 is manufactured by Intel. It was released in 20 August 2008 (17 years ago). It is based on the Penryn (2008−2011) architecture. It features 2 cores and 2 threads. Base frequency is 1.4 GHz, with boost up to 1.4 GHz. L3 cache: 3 MB L2 Cache. L2 cache: 3 MB. Built on 45 nm process technology. Socket: BGA956. Thermal design power (TDP): 10 Watt. Passmark benchmark score: 1,596 points. Launch price was $262.

Intel

Celeron G1820T

The Celeron G1820T is manufactured by Intel. It was released in 1 December 2013 (12 years ago). It is based on the Haswell (2013−2015) architecture. It features 2 cores and 2 threads. Base frequency is 2.4 GHz, with boost up to 2.4 GHz. L3 cache: 3 MB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1150. Thermal design power (TDP): 35 Watt. Memory support: DDR3. Passmark benchmark score: 1,599 points. Launch price was $42.

Processing Power

Both the Core 2 Duo SU9400 and Celeron G1820T share an identical 2-core/2-thread configuration. Boost clocks reach 1.4 GHz on the Core 2 Duo SU9400 versus 2.4 GHz on the Celeron G1820T — a 52.6% clock advantage for the Celeron G1820T (base: 1.4 GHz vs 2.4 GHz). The Core 2 Duo SU9400 uses the Penryn (2008−2011) architecture (45 nm), while the Celeron G1820T uses Haswell (2013−2015) (22 nm). In PassMark, the Core 2 Duo SU9400 scores 1,596 against the Celeron G1820T's 1,599 — a 0.2% lead for the Celeron G1820T. L3 cache: 3 MB L2 Cache on the Core 2 Duo SU9400 vs 3 MB (total) on the Celeron G1820T.
